CAN I APPLY MANURE AND GARDEN COMPOST TO SOIL IN SPRING?
Manure is traditionally applied in autumn and winter when digging over the plot or initially, in the case of no dig, a 10-15cm (4-6in) layer of organic matter such as manure, green waste or compost is placed on the surface and left for the worms to incorporate. Then nodig plots are annually topped up with 5-8cm (2-4in) of organic matter, such as garden compost or manure applied in autumn again.
